Poll - Monday morning format

Over recent weeks we have experimented with running Monday morning as a single section, rather than stratifying into a Green (more experienced) and Blue (less experienced) sections.

A little background information. With two sections, pairs select where they would prefer playing. In that way they mainly play against pairs of similar level and experience. 

With one section, everyone is in together, providing a 'collegiate' atmosphere. A movement called a "Web Mitchell" is utilized: nine 3-board rounds, and everyone plays the identical set of boards: only boards 1 to 27 are in play.

A few further points of interest:

  1. One-section Web Mitchells deliver significantly more masterpoints than two sections. As against that, it must be recognized that the less experienced players could potentially have less access to those masterpoints, as they are competing in a more 'open' field.
  2. The one-section format is easier to set-up. You have tables 1 to whatever and away you go. With two sections, there can be some moving around required to fill the tables, and potentially a sit-out will be for 4 boards rather than 3.
  3. Various clubs use various approaches.  Kooyong and Royal South Yarra, for example, only ever have one section. Waverley, on the other hand, uses a multi-section approach (or at least they did in the past).
